As nouns, STH is a hyponym of endocrine; that is, STH is a word with a more specific, narrower meaning than endocrine:
  • endocrine: the secretion of an endocrine gland that is transmitted by the blood to the tissue on which it has a specific effect
  • STH: a hormone produced by the anterior pituitary gland; promotes growth in humans
